Many prominent artists and critics of the Qing dynasty made a sharp distinction between amateur and professional painters. After

reading about and looking at paintings by amateur and professional artists, what are your thoughts on this distinction? Can you easily tell the difference between the two types of painting? Do you think the view that amateur painters were superior because their paintings were more honest or true is correct? What prejudices may have influenced this view?

A prejudice may have been: The social norms may have held that arts as a profession were less legitimate than something like civil service. Therefore, art as a professional career might have been criticized for this reason.

Another name for sway bars, is stabilizer bars.

They are installed to ensure that your vehicle does not rollover. It is a U-shaped steel that is connected to each of the front wheels of the vehicle.

The bar resists the twisting force which is generated as one wheel moves in either direction vertically in relation to the other and as weight shifts from one part of the vehicle to the other. This can happen especially when one is turning a corner.
